Aftercare: Confirm humane death, clean area, and prepare bird for processing

A swift, precise neck pull severs the spinal cord, rendering the bird instantly unconscious. However, confirming death is crucial to ensure humane treatment. Check for cessation of breathing, absence of blinking, and fixed, dilated pupils. A final, gentle tug on the head should elicit no response. If any doubt remains, a firm press on the bird's chest to feel for a heartbeat is warranted. Only proceed once you are absolutely certain the bird is deceased.

Failure to confirm death can lead to unnecessary suffering, undermining the very principle of humane slaughter.

Blood spills are inevitable, and prompt cleanup is essential for hygiene and safety. Have absorbent materials like sawdust or newspaper readily available. Spread them generously over the area, allowing them to soak up the blood. Dispose of the soiled materials promptly, following local regulations for animal waste disposal. Remember, blood can attract pests and spread disease, so thoroughness is key.

A clean workspace not only protects your health but also demonstrates respect for the animal and the process.

Once death is confirmed and the area cleaned, prepare the bird for processing. Plucking is most efficient when the bird is still warm. Hold the bird by the feet and immerse it in hot water (around 140-150°F) for 30-60 seconds. This loosens the feathers, making them easier to remove. Work quickly but carefully, starting with the larger feathers and moving towards the smaller ones.

After plucking, remove the head and feet with a sharp knife. Make clean, decisive cuts to minimize mess and ensure a neat final product. Finally, eviscerate the bird, removing the internal organs. This step requires precision and knowledge of poultry anatomy to avoid puncturing the intestines and contaminating the meat.

Frequently asked questions

Pulling a chicken's neck, or cervical dislocation, is considered a humane method of euthanasia when done correctly. It involves a quick, precise motion to dislocate the neck, causing immediate unconsciousness and rapid death. However, it requires skill and should only be performed by someone experienced to avoid unnecessary suffering.

To pull a chicken's neck, firmly hold the bird’s body with one hand and its head with the other. Quickly and firmly pull the head backward and upward in one swift motion, dislocating the neck. Ensure the movement is decisive to minimize distress. Always follow ethical and legal guidelines for animal welfare.

Yes, alternatives include using a sharp knife for swift decapitation or specialized tools like a killing cone. For euthanasia, methods such as captive bolt stunning or gas inhalation may be used, depending on local regulations and availability. Always prioritize methods that ensure quick and painless death.
